The Legal Politics of the Supervision and Enforcement of the Code of Ethics and Conduct for Constitutional Court Justices

Politics of Law, Monitoring and Enforcement, Code of Ethics and Behavior, Constitutional Court JudgeAbstract
The oversight and enforcement of the code of ethics for constitutional judges have evolved throughout history, culminating in the recent establishment of the Honorary Council of the Constitutional Court (MKMK) as a permanent body. However, significant weaknesses persist. These include structural dependencies, such as its reliance on administrative staff seconded from the Constitutional Court and its institutional positioning within the Court’s framework. This research employs a normative juridical method, utilizing statutory, regulatory, and contextual approaches. The findings indicate that the legal policy governing the supervision and enforcement of ethics for constitutional judges has undergone three distinct phases of change. While the MKMK is now institutionally permanent, it faces several challenges related to its independence, its limited and passive authority, a membership recruitment process that does not adhere to a merit system, and its dependence on seconded human resources. Therefore, to fortify the ethical oversight mechanism for constitutional judges, this research proposes a two-pronged approach. First, it is necessary to reconstruct the MKMK’s position as a truly independent supervisory and enforcement body by separating it institutionally from the Constitutional Court and strengthening its authority. Second, the authority of the Judicial Commission (KY) should be restored, allowing it to function as the primary ethical oversight institution for all state officials exercising judicial power, including constitutional judges.
